#d4fff3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d4fff3 is composed of 83.1% red, 100% green and 95.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 4.7% yellow and 0% black. It has a hue angle of 163.3 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 91.6%. #d4fff3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a9ffe7. Closest websafe color is: #ccffff.

● #d4fff3 color description : Very pale cyan - lime green.
#d4fff3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d4fff3 has RGB values of R:212, G:255, B:243 and CMYK values of C:0.17, M:0, Y:0.05, K:0. Its decimal value is 13959155.

Shades and Tints of #d4fff3
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00100b is the darkest color, while #fbfff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4fff3
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#e8ebea is the less saturated color, while #d4fff3 is the most saturated one.
